Our first project is a 30-minute film called, “A Killing Time.” It begins production in the Fall of 2009. It will be shot entirely in one location, in high definition digital.
With two characters – a man and a woman – with a great sense of humor and an over-developed sense of irony, visit what seems to be an abandoned home. Times are stressful, though at first, we’re not quite sure why they are. The ending is a killer! (But we can’t give it away!)
Second Project: a short film titled, “The Way It Never Was,” a humorous review of four people struggling to understand something which may or may not have happened to them sometime in the recent past. The evidence that something DID happen to them is on them, yet to the rest of the world it is evidently impossible that such a thing could have occurred.
Our third project, “A Kiss Is Still a Kiss,” will be our first full-length film, and is scheduled to start filming in the fall of 2010. The story encompasses love, beauty, devotion, courage, and resignation. That is, we hope that tells you everyting and nothing, as the this remains top secret.
